211 — Transportation Help

Transportation · North Dakota · Free

Dialing 211 in ND (operated by FirstLink) connects callers to community transportation programs — volunteer driver networks for medical appointments, faith-based ride services for elderly mothers, and the patchwork of rural transit options. Especially valuable when public transit doesn't reach a destination or scheduled trip time.
